Be careful when you buy your hood emblem from formymercedes.com as they are replicas, and on ebay you might find OEM hood badge that comes with the original MB box and instructions, it usually goes for 59.95. but there are a lot of made in china hood badges on ebay also, make sure you get the part number.

I ordered the emblem from www.precisionauto.com which appeared to be the same one from www.formymercedes.com. When I got the emblem, it was junk. It had a metal assembly that attaches to the hood and then a plastic emblem cap that goes onto the assembly by two rubber grommets. It was also twice the size of the original hood emblem.

I returned that piece and got myself the AMG emblem from Mario. I highly recommend that hood emblem. It is of exceptional quality and the fit is perfect.

I've seen the Mario AMG badge. It is of high quality, indeed. However, if you don't require that it say "AMG" on it, the DFWdude WHITE STAR badge is also of excellent quality. After all, most of it is the original, indestructible OEM upright star, part #210 880 01 86, made in Germany, and uses the same, easy, twist on locking mechanism.

I understand the AMG badge requires tools and fiddling to install and align it correctly. The DFWdude design requires no tools, and aligns itself automatically, just like the OEM upright star. And at far less the price of the Mario special, The WHITE STAR Flat Badge is a better bargain, IMO.

To each his own. At least we have some top flight options now, compared to the cheap plastic, SLK Badge.

Originally Posted by SmokinV10
will the 48mm badges fit? They are 1 7/8" and someone here mentioned that you need a 1 3/4" badge (45mm).
The 48mm AMG badge sold on e-bay is the right size, but it's a bit one dimensional (read: really flat)! Most of the hoods have a slight bend front to back. The plastic SLK badge conforms well because it bends when installed properly.

Of course, the OEM upright star (and the WHITE STAR Flat Badge) have the bend cast into the part from the factory.

Originally Posted by Frankster
Are these pretty easy to put on?
Super easy, no tools required. Using your thumb and forefinger, grab the two ears (one ear labeled below) and twist off, remove upright star from top of hood, drop in the WHITE STAR Flat Badge, then twist in the direction of the arrow to lock. It takes longer to open the hood...
